1
Whisk the eggs with salt and sugar.
- Chicken egg: 2 pieces
- Sugar: 3 tablespoons
- Salt: pinch
2
Add a glass of milk and whisk.
- Milk: 2 glasss
3
Add the flour, making sure there are no lumps, while continuing to whisk, add the second cup of milk.
- Wheat flour: 260 g
- Milk: 2 glasss
4
We extinguish the gas and add it to the resulting dough.
- Slaked soda: 1 teaspoon
5
Add baking powder, starch, vanilla extract, and mix everything.
- Potato starch: 2 tablespoons
- Vanilla essence: to taste
6
Add vegetable oil, mix, and let it rest for 10 minutes.
- Vegetable oil: 60 ml
7
Cook on a well-heated, dry non-stick pan with a lid. Pour with a tablespoon and watch for bubbles to appear on the surface before flipping.
8
We decorate as desired: with powdered sugar, sour cream, jam, any cream, berries, sour cream.
